1) Pop
of colour.
Just like the switch between your winter and spring wardrobe, it’s
time for your home to shed its wintery whites and step into a more
colourful world of brighter tones.
For the summer, we notice a shift towards warmer, richer and deeper colours in our homes. Pink is making a return and we’re not talking about the barbie and bubblegum shades famous with teens the world over - oh no! This season, dusty/pastel shades are back and we’re loving the warmth it brings to otherwise bland walls.

3) Statement
accessories. If
you want to maximise the appearance of your space, then a statement
piece is going to be a must and for spring/summer 2016. It’s all
about bringing some interest to a large space on your walls. There’s
a great range of wall art on the market for homeowners looking for
new ways to impress guests with a real sense of style and glamour.
From the ornate to the simple, contemporary to the classic, there are
a number of designs for you to choose from.
5) Exotic prints. These contemporary styles have been making waves in homes across the UK for some years now, but this spring you can expect to see more exotic prints. As the world gears up for the excitement of Rio 2016 this August, expect to see an injection of Brazilian prints including jungle-themed home decor! To get this look for yourself, fill your home with tropical plants, jungle inspired furnishings and clashing colours, such as oranges, yellows and greens.
